Learning About Distinct Carpet Kinds and Their Maintenance Demands

Different carpet types need specific cleaning methods to maintain their look and longevity. For example, wool carpets are recognized for their resilience but can be susceptible to high heat and harsh chemicals, requiring gentle cleaning solutions. Synthetic carpets, such as nylon and polyester, are significantly more durable and can often tolerate stronger cleaning agents, making them simpler to maintain.

Berber carpets, characterized by their looped fibers, can trap dirt and debris within their texture, requiring regular vacuuming and occasional professional cleaning to prevent matting. In contrast, shag carpets, with their long fibers, demand careful handling to avoid tangling and may require specialized cleaning techniques.

Understanding these variations is vital for effective carpet care, guaranteeing that each type is treated appropriately to preserve its unique qualities and extend its life. By understanding the specific cleaning needs of various carpets, one can prevent damage and make certain that their flooring remains in prime condition.

Popular Stain Fixes

Many households face the challenge of stubborn stains and persistent odors that can mar the appearance and freshness of carpets. Typical stain remedies often incorporate household items, offering effective solutions without the need for harsh chemicals. For instance, a mixture of white vinegar and water can address pet stains, while baking soda efficiently absorbs odors. Dish soap combined with warm water works as a wonderful solution for grease stains. For red wine spills, club soda can help remove the stain when blotted quickly. Additionally, cornstarch can be sprinkled on fresh grease stains, left to absorb, and then vacuumed later. These DIY remedies not only tackle stains but also support a cleaner, healthier home environment, making sure carpets remain lively and inviting.

Odor Neutralizing Techniques

Many homeowners pursue ways to neutralize disagreeable odors that can stay in carpets, especially those resulting from pets, spills, or mildew. One successful solution entails using a mixture of white vinegar and water, which can be misted lightly onto the problem area and absorbed with a clean cloth. Baking soda is another widely-used option; it can be spread generously over the carpet, permitted to sit for several hours, and then vacuumed to eliminate odors. Essential oils, like lavender or tea tree, can also be blended to the vinegar solution for a appealing scent. Additionally, commercial enzymatic cleaners dissolve odor-causing substances. By using these techniques, homeowners can properly tackle undesirable smells in their carpets.

The Importance of Vacuuming Frequency

Regular carpet vacuuming is crucial for maintaining their appearance and longevity. Routine vacuuming eliminates dirt, dust, and allergens that can settle into the fibers, keeping them from becoming lodged and producing wear. Professionals suggest vacuuming heavily used spaces at least twice a week, while less used areas can be cleaned weekly. Employing the examine this material proper vacuum settings for carpet type can increase efficiency, providing a thorough clean. Furthermore, vacuuming helps to maintain the carpet's texture and prevents matting, which can diminish its visual appeal. Residents should also monitor the vacuum cleaner's maintenance, including filter changes and brush roll cleaning, to ensure maximum performance. This forward-thinking method to carpet care ultimately lengthens the life of the flooring investment.

Stain Prevention Techniques

Though unforeseen spills and accidents are inevitable in any household, implementing effective stain prevention strategies can substantially reduce the risk of permanent damage to carpets. Regularly applying a carpet protector helps create a barrier against stains, making cleanup easier. Positioning mats at entry points minimizes dirt and debris tracked indoors, further protecting the carpet fibers. Implementing a no-shoes policy can substantially reduce the spread of stains and wear. Moreover, immediately handling spills by blotting, rather than rubbing, can stop stains from settling in. Regularly scheduled professional cleanings also maintain the carpet's appearance and longevity. Lastly, educating all household members about proper care and maintenance fosters a shared responsibility for keeping carpets clean and stain-free.

When You Should Engage Professional Carpet Cleaning Experts

When should you consider hiring professional carpet cleaning services? Homeowners should think about professional assistance when faced with persistent stains or odors that DIY methods fail to eliminate. High-traffic areas that demonstrate significant wear or discoloration may also benefit from expert intervention, as professionals use advanced equipment and techniques to restore carpets effectively. Furthermore, if allergies or respiratory issues develop, professional cleaning can remove deep-seated dust, allergens, and pollutants that regular vacuuming doesn't adequately remove.

An additional warning sign is the presence of fungal growth, which can present health hazards if not treated properly. If carpets have not been cleaned in over a year, it is prudent to seek professional services for a deep cleaning. Ultimately, hiring professionals can free up your schedule and ensure a more comprehensive clean, extending the lifespan of the carpet and improving the home's overall appearance.

How Often Do My Carpets Need Cleaning?

Experts recommend cleaning carpets every six to twelve months, according to foot traffic and environmental factors. Heavily used spaces may need more frequent cleaning, while less-used spaces can be maintained with less regularity.

Is It Possible for Carpet Cleaning to Damage the Underlying Flooring?

Yes, incorrect carpet cleaning techniques can deteriorate the flooring underneath. Surplus moisture, harsh cleaning agents, or aggressive scrubbing can cause warping, mold growth, or deterioration of the subfloor, demanding careful cleaning practices to avoid such problems.

What Preparations Are Needed Before Carpet Cleaning?

In advance of carpet cleaning, you must remove all furniture, vacuum comprehensively to eliminate dirt and debris, and test cleaning solutions on a tiny, inconspicuous area. Taking these steps ensures an effective and safe cleaning process.

What Is the Drying Time for Carpets?

Generally, carpets require anywhere from 4 to 24 hours to dry out after cleaning, influenced by elements including humidity, ventilation, and the cleaning method employed. Proper airflow can considerably decrease drying time and enhance results.
